Emojis have revolutionized digital communication, allowing us to express emotions and ideas quickly. To celebrate World Emoji Day (July 17th) 2020, we’re diving into the exciting updates coming to iOS and Android devices: a fresh batch of 117 new emojis! This update brings diverse skin tones, gender-neutral options, and unique additions like ninja, bubble tea, and pinched fingers.

Android 11 Emoji Updates:

Image source: Emojipedia.
  • 117 New Designs: Google’s Android 11 introduces 62 new characters and 55 skin tone and gender variants.
  • Empathy and Expression: New emojis like “two people hugging” and “slightly smiling face with tear” emphasize emotional depth.
  • Inclusive Representation: The update includes “person in tuxedo,” “person feeding baby,” and “man in veil,” promoting gender diversity.
  • Dark Mode Compatibility: Select emojis are designed to look vibrant in dark mode.
  • Realistic Animal Emojis: Collaborations with Monterey Bay Aquarium and Victoria Bug Zoo result in authentic depictions of animals like the beaver, polar bear, and bison, along with returning classics like the turtle.

iOS Emoji Updates:

Image source: Emojipedia.

Diverse New Emojis: iOS users will see additions like pinched fingers, a boomerang, a ninja, a dodo, a coin, anatomical hearts, and the transgender symbol.

Celebration and Food: Celebrate with piñata and long drum emojis, and enjoy food-themed options like tamales, bubble tea, and teapots.

Gender-Neutral Options: Apple follows Google’s lead in offering gender-neutral emojis.

Accessibility: Emojis representing people with disabilities and enhanced skin tone selection for hand-holding emojis are included.

Memoji Enhancements: Apple Memoji gets new hairstyles, headwear, and face coverings.

Release Dates

  • While Google’s developer presentation hinted at a September 8th release, an official date is still pending.
  • Apple’s iOS 14, iPadOS, and macOS Big Sur were expected in the fall of 2020.

The Importance of Gender-Neutral Emojis:

Apple and Android’s inclusion of gender-neutral emojis reflects a growing societal emphasis on inclusivity. These updates allow users to express themselves authentically, regardless of gender identity.
